2x MT-3000 WDS problem

I am using 2x MT-3000 routers, one as the main router and the other one in WDS mode.

Both have the latest firmware as I write this (4.6.4).

I notice that if one of the routers is rebooted, the connection between them will be made using the 2.4ghz network ( both 2.4ghz and 5ghz networks have the same SSID ).

Preferably, they should always use the 5ghz network between them.

Am I missing something?

I have tried lots of things without result.

Only disabling the 2.4ghz network in the primary router works, that way the secondary router will use the 5ghz network everytime ( at least with firmware 4.6.4 ).

Thanks.

If the SSID of the 2.4GHz and 5GHz are the same, the WDS connection of the secondary router unaware to know which the 5GHz SSID, and WDS does not support the BSSID lock.
